You searched for a locksmith that offers repairs services. Click on one of the results below to view more detailed information.
278 Results
303 Muswell Hill Broadway, London, Greater London N10
Bow Road, London, Greater London E3 2SP
Bethnal Green Road, London, Greater London E2 0DJ
Enfield, United Kingdom, Enfield, Greater London EN1 2BY
London, London, Greater London SW10 0XG
1 High Street, Edgware, Greater London HA8 7TA
3 Claps Gate Lane, London, Greater London E6 6LG
7 Kentish Town Road, London, Greater London NW5 2TJ
3 Grenville Place, London, Greater London NW7 3SA
Astra House, London, Greater London SE14 6EB
Brockley Road, London, Greater London SE4 2PJ
Highgate Hill, London, Greater London N19 5LP
Pegasus Way, London, Greater London N11 3PW
247 High Road, Ilford, Greater London IG1 1NE
31-32 The Mall, London, Greater London E15 1XA
320 Romford Road, London, Greater London E7 8BD
3 High Road, London, Greater London N22 6BB
6 Mayeswood Road, London, Greater London SE12 9RP
12 High Street North, London, Greater London E6 2HJ
Lewis House, London, Greater London SE13 6BG